The latest craze among TikTok users is to glue their bangs to their forehead to help keep them in place all day long. This hack involves using false eyelash glue and already has several million views on the Chinese social network.

From micro bangs to spider bangs to curtain bangs, it's clear that bangs are one of this season's star hair inspirations, no matter what style you choose. However, it can still be difficult for some people to take the plunge, not only because a bangs blunder can be synonymous with regret, but also, and especially, because it's not always easy to keep bangs tamed and styled. This is a problem that some TikTokers have recently tackled head-on, unveiling a trick that could help keep bangs in place throughout the day without having to worry about the slightest gust of wind.

Stuck-down bangs

As surprising as it may seem, members of the Chinese social network have chosen to stick their bangs directly onto their face. How could no one possibly have thought of it before... ? Actually, it's already a technique used by many professional hairdressers to protect against the uncertainties of the weather during important ceremonies or red carpet events. In any case, TikTok users are now taking things to the next level by bringing this technique to the mainstream. And the idea seems to be going down a storm, since videos on the subject have already been seen up to six million times.

As for the trick, it's probably one of TikTok's most accessible, requiring neither great dexterity nor professional equipment. It's simply a matter of using a product that many people already have in their beauty kits: false eyelash glue. Then, just style the bangs as required, either by taming them by hand or by smoothing them with a hair dryer, then apply the false eyelash glue, either in the middle of both eyebrows or above the eyebrow ends, and then attach the bangs. That's it. You can then move your head in all directions, or face a gust of wind, and the hair will be maintained in place. Be careful not to apply the glue to your eyebrows, however.

Is glue the latest beauty essential?

This isn't the first time in recent weeks that false eyelash glue has been in the spotlight on the Chinese social network. It even seems to have become a real beauty essential, being used for anything and everything other than its primary function, in order to serve other makeup inspirations. We saw it recently with the "hot glue gun makeup" trend, which involves creating three-dimensional shapes and then sticking them on the face for a creative and playful look. If this trick first requires using a hot glue gun to make the 3D shapes, these are then applied to the face with false eyelash glue. What a way to boost the sales of this beauty product at a time when false eyelashes are no longer such a go-to item.
